Your recuperation will start from the moment you sign in. You will be interviewed concerning your wellness and also your dependency, and after that you will carry on to medical detoxification (as needed). After detoxification, you will certainly participate in behavior modification, household treatment, education and learning sessions, and extra in order to help you get over alcohol addiction.

One ought to never ever attempt to detox from alcohol alone. All these signs and symptoms can be managed via medical detoxification in a specialist facility. Medications as well as other treatments that relieve symptoms, as navigate to this site well as make the detox process less complicated to birth and more secure, might be provided by clinical professionals. Once the individual has completed detoxification, treatment begins; although, in some programs, therapy starts throughout detoxification.

There are numerous kinds of behavior therapies that are made use of in trusted, research-based rehab programs. Treatment often consists of team or private therapy to assist people understand the motivations behind their actions as well as identify their triggers for alcohol abuse. Once people recognize what sets off the behavior, they can after that work to develop dealing abilities to take care of those triggers in much healthier means.

4 Some of the types of treatment that may be provided include:: This type of therapy assists people recognize their thought patterns as well as behavioral feedbacks, so they can learn to interrupt the reactions and replace even more positive behaviors for those that include alcohol. This is a type of CBT that takes trauma, as well as its impact on behaviors, right into account.

Due to this, treatment sessions with the individual's household or spouse offer an avenue of support for recovery. Household participants and also spouses may unwittingly be making it possible for the alcohol misuse through their reaction to the individual who is addicted. By finding out regarding just how they may be adding to the habits, these member of the family can learn to transform their patterns also as well as end up being dependable supporters of recovery.
